Difference between Lithium-ion battery and Lithium-ion capacitor

Lithium-ion battery vs. Lithium-ion capacitor

A lithium-ion battery or Li-ion battery (abbreviated as LIB) is a type of rechargeable battery in which lithium ions move from the negative electrode to the positive electrode during discharge and back when charging. A lithium-ion capacitor (LIC) is a hybrid type of capacitor out of the family of the supercapacitors.
